STRATEGY SPECIALTY PHARMA


SPECIALTY PHARMA

_The central element of Specialty Pharma is the fully integrated specialty pharma group Vifor Pharma. Vifor Pharma researches, develops, produces and markets pharmaceutical products and solutions that significantly improve the quality of life of patients throughout the world.

_Pharmaceutical products. The driving force behind Specialty Pharma is the high incidence globally of iron deficiency anaemia, which can accompany a number of diseases. Anaemia was originally diagnosed only in connection with kidney diseases, but today it is also diagnosed increasingly in gynaecology (female reproductive health), gastroenterology (diseases of the gastrointestinal tract), haematology (blood diseases), oncology (cancer) and in other indication areas such as cardiology (treatment of heart conditions and diseases). The therapy for iron deficiency anaemia is very effective, and this opens up impressive development potential.
_The aim is to make considerable resources available for research and development in order to create a growth area that will be supported by top-quality research, globally recognised products, and a comprehensive network of high-ranking opinion leaders. Aspreva Pharmaceuticals Corporation, which was acquired in early 2008, complements the traditional core businesses of the Pharma business sector and has made it possible for Pharma to be restructured as a fully integrated specialty pharma group.

_Vifor Pharma. The aim of the new Vifor Pharma is to leverage its strengths in order to be a leader in the selected therapy areas of anaemia and nephrology and to assume a leading role in defined key markets based on the third pillar, Consumer Health (OTC). In order to achieve this goal, Vifor Pharma will dedicate a significant portion of its revenues to research, development and acquisition of new pharmaceutical products. On the operational level, Vifor Pharma intends to operate very strategically on the basis of small, flexible and adaptable organisational structures.

_Development of the OTC market. The chronic strain on the public health care budget will eventually lead to a situation in which an increasing number of prescription medicines that have been proven safe over many years will be reregistered as OTC products. Galenica will therefore also continue to develop the OTC area, capitalising on its own indisputable advantages.

_Alliance Boots. The strategic partnership with Alliance Boots is based on a contract that will remain in force until 2014. This partnership makes it possible to utilise synergies in various European countries, particularly in the UK.

_Expansion and export development. Through its subsidiary Potters, Galenica has already become established as one of the 15 largest OTC companies in the UK and intends to further expand its organisation in this market. Galenica also intends to continue this expansionary policy in Europe through internal growth and through alliances and the purchase of products or companies, whenever the opportunity arises.
